Output 29e41c7636b5d389f3a97a73afcb86d594dd292df2d17dc277635c3abffa05ef:1

value
713960
script pubkey
OP_0 OP_PUSHBYTES_20 75de34ae1f61431742a4adfab216a97bbfde053f
address
ltc1qwh0rftslv9p3ws4y4haty94f0wlaupfls82pvq
transaction
29e41c7636b5d389f3a97a73afcb86d594dd292df2d17dc277635c3abffa05ef
spent
true